commit 21c6d59c9b5b08cbd2c87a96a719b0ac511cce51
Author: Greg Hudson <ghudson@mit.edu>
Date:   Mon Oct 6 20:09:27 2014 -0400

    Remove cc_file.c global lookup table
    
    The FILE ccache type maintains a global reference-counted table of
    handles, which is perhaps an imperfect workaround for POSIX
    per-process file locks.  Remove this table, since we plan to maintain
    read fds in cursors and use O_APPEND writes to render locking less
    important.

 src/lib/krb5/ccache/cc_file.c |  156 +++++++++--------------------------------
 1 files changed, 34 insertions(+), 122 deletions(-)
